2010-03-04 12 views
9

Buduję zestaw danych demonstracyjnych dla mojej aplikacji internetowej. Chciałbym tysięcy "naprawdę wyglądających" imion. Nie powinny to być nazwiska sławnych osób lub bohaterów lub imion fikcyjnych, które będą wywoływać skojarzenia. Powinny mieć różne i różne brzmiące, ale realistyczne męskie i żeńskie imiona i nazwiska.Baza danych nazw fantastycznych

Daty urodzenia i inne dane mogą być losowo generowane, ale w tej chwili utknąłem z problemem nazw. Czy masz jakieś twórcze pomysły na to?


UPDATE: Dave jest zwycięzcą

przykładowe dane za pomocą narzędzia zasugerował identitygenerator.com (przyjazne i wydajne bardzo łatwy narzędzie):

 


mysql> select name, sex, dob from Customer order by rand() limit 30; 
+-------------------+---------+------------+ 
| name    | sex  | dob  | 
+-------------------+---------+------------+ 
| Seth Copeland  | male | 1958-03-02 | 
| Nomlanga Short | female | 1993-09-15 | 
| Cheryl Kerr  | female | 1962-05-14 | 
| Ralph Murphy  | male | 1984-07-14 | 
| Whilemina Sparks | female | 1975-08-07 | 
| Bernard Atkins | male | 1953-02-23 | 
| Kane Lowery  | male | 1964-02-24 | 
| Victor Johnson | unknown | 1993-05-31 | 
| Lawrence Powers | male | 1965-12-24 | 
| Arsenio Caldwell | male | 1965-06-29 | 
| Beatrice Espinoza | female | 1976-01-09 | 
| Gil Herring  | unknown | 1992-10-09 | 
| Nelle Rocha  | female | 1956-02-29 | 
| Chantale Benson | female | 1969-04-27 | 
| Katell Harris  | female | 1976-03-14 | 
| Rajah Kline  | unknown | 1974-01-19 | 
| Quynn Pennington | unknown | 1950-06-22 | 
| Abraham Clemons | male | 1982-07-14 | 
| Coby Bird   | male | 1989-03-14 | 
| Caryn Buckner  | unknown | 1979-12-01 | 
| Kenyon Sheppard | male | 1963-02-19 | 
| Dana Chandler  | female | 1958-05-25 | 
| Dara Hogan  | female | 1983-10-22 | 
| April Carroll  | unknown | 1954-03-10 | 
| Joan Stone  | female | 1964-01-31 | 
| Ella Combs  | female | 1993-11-19 | 
| Sacha Becker  | unknown | 1964-01-06 | 
| Gray Palmer  | male | 1981-08-06 | 
| Marny Rivers  | female | 1953-06-02 | 
| Dawn Hull   | female | 1989-10-05 | 
+-------------------+---------+------------+ 
30 rows in set (0.02 sec) 
 

Odpowiedz

8

Istnieją strony internetowe, które generują fałszywe imiona dla ciebie. Zwykle używam fakenamegenerator.com, ale myślę, że tylko jedna osoba na raz. identitygenerator.com ma narzędzie, które wygeneruje dużą liczbę losowych nazw - i inne dane osobowe - do pobrania w różnych formatach.

+0

+1 dla identitygenerator.com – Scoregraphic

0

Oto, co zrobiłem w podobnej sytuacji.

Zrobiłem tablicę z 50-60 imionami. Użyłem tylko pierwszych imion ludzi, których znam, ludzi, z którymi pracuję, itd.

Zrobiłem kolejną tablicę sylab od nazwisk (znowu od ludzi, których znam, z którymi pracuję).

Następnie, aby utworzyć nazwę, losowo wybrałabym imię z pierwszej tablicy, a następnie losowo wybrał i zsumował 2 sylaby z drugiego. to jest to!

0

Możesz zrobić kilka sztuczek z grep i wyodrębnić imiona z jednej z witryn z imionami dla dzieci. To wymagałoby trochę hackowania z twojej strony, ale przynajmniej nazwy brzmią prawdziwie.

+1

ha ha ... gud one .. witryny z nazwiskami pełzają pod wszystkimi możliwymi nazwami .. –

0

http://www.generatedata.com/ Może generować całkiem dobrze wyglądające dane dla różnych typów kolumn. Eksport do różnych formatów, w tym skryptów SQL Insert.